Financial Health: Deutsche Telekom AG (DTEGY)
Deutsche Telekom AG is a leading integrated telecommunications provider in Europe. As of the most recent financial reporting, the company’s total revenue was €81.3 billion, and its net profit was €4.4 billion. The company’s strong financial position is evidenced by its current ratio of 1.25 and quick ratio of 0.96, indicating its ability to meet short-term obligations.
Growth Prospects: Telus
Telus, based in Canada, is a leading telecommunications company offering a range of services, including wireless, internet, and television. In the latest financial report, Telus’ total revenue was CAD 14.6 billion, and its net income was CAD 1.3 billion. Telus’ growth prospects are promising, with a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 3.5% projected for the next five years.
